Bhubaneswar: Leaders cutting across party lines and other dignitaries from different walks of life attended a prayer meeting organized in memory of BJP stalwart and former Finance Minister Arun Jaitley in Bhubaneswar today.

Odisha Governor Ganeshi Lal, Union Minister Dharmendra Pradhan, Odisha Assembly Speaker SN Patro, BJP National Vice-president Baijayant Panda and others paid rich tributes to Jaitley, who died while undergoing treatment at New Delhi AIIMS on August 24.

It was Arun Jaitley who allocated funds for Lord Jagannath's Nabakalebera and approved Lord Jagannath's Nabakalebara Commemorative Coins, said Union Minister Dharmendra Pradhan.

“I have fond memories of him, framing sentences in his budget document for allocating funds to commemorate the 200 years of Paika rebellion. Good times or difficult, Jaitley ji was a man for all seasons. I pray to Lord Jagannath to bless his family & grant peace to his departed soul,” tweeted Pradhan.

“The way Arun ji brought reforms as a Finance Minister and introduced GST, it was a commendable achievement. As a Law Minister, he was instrumental in introducing Fast Track Courts in the country. I had personal and family relations with Arun Ji who guided me in my political career just like my elder brother. He has also worked as an advocate for my late father,” said BJP national Vice-president and former MP, Baijayant Panda.

Odisha BJP organized the prayer meeting in Bhubaneswar which was attended by several BJD and Congress leaders including-Debi Prasad Mishra, Soumya Ranjan Patnaik, Suresh Routray, Arjya Kumar Ganendra and others.
